### FAQ: Stridebeam Timing-Chip Reader Won't Authenticate

**Q: The reader at the Larkfield Marathon finish line rejects its sync token. What now?**

A: First confirm the mat controller shows a steady green link light and that chip reads are buffering locally — no splits are lost. Then open the reader's recovery prompt from the service panel and enter the passphrase listed below.

vault phrase of kajof-bawig = istath-holdor

Subject: Quota cut-over complete

Support team — the per-tenant rate quota cut-over on Meterlane finished last night. All tenants are now on the new enforcement tier; legacy soft limits are retired. Expect a few tickets about 429 responses from tenants who relied on burst headroom — point them to the published limits. No exceptions granted this week. Current production settings for the quota service follow.

settings of fahag-haduf:
[ulaox]
port = 8443
region = south-2
host = ulaox.lumiccorp.internal
timeout_ms = 500
retries = 8

Handover note — Director Quayle to Director Imbra

Handing over the support outsourcing plan for Lanterix. Shortlist is down to two vendors, both based in Vellport; Imbra will run final negotiations. Board, expect a recommendation at the March session with full cost modelling. Current in-house team has been briefed at a high level only. There's one more detail the board should see below.

confidential, yafof-tawef: The finance team signed off on a budget of $34.3 million for Project Zorox. The renewal with Aldethax Freight closes at $12.7 million a year, 10 percent below the last contract.

Subject: Gallery labels — Thursday run

Dispatch,

Printed labels for the new Wrenfield Wing at the Aldercote Museum are ready at Pellax Print's Norbury unit. Two flat cartons, marked fragile, keep dry and horizontal. Museum needs them on-site Thursday before 11:00 for the install crew; no later slot works. Bill to the Aldercote account as usual. Driver must sign the print log at collection. The hand-over instruction below is confidential — brief the courier verbally, nothing in writing elsewhere.

dispatch memo: the sorius tamius courier leaves the praeth ledger at gate 4873 under passcode 928014